God’s Promises for Tough Financial Times
 
1.  To care for you…Matt 6:28-30  “And  why worry about your clothing? Look at the lilies of the field and how  they grow. They don’t work or make their clothing,yet Solomon in all his  glory was not dressed as beautifully as they are.And if God cares so  wonderfully for wildflowers that are here today and thrown into the fire  tomorrow, he will certainly care for you. Why do you have so little  faith?” (NLT)
2.  To provide for you…Matt 6:31-33  “What  I’m trying to do here is to get you to relax, to not be so  preoccupied with getting, so you can respond to God’s giving. People who  don’t know God and the way he works fuss over these things, but you  know both God and how he works. Steep your life in God-reality,  God-initiative, God-provisions. Don’t worry about missing out. You’ll  find all your everyday human concerns will be met.” (MSG)
3.  To help you deal with what happens that day…Matt 6:24   “You  can’t worship two gods at once. Loving one god, you’ll end up hating  the other. Adoration of one feeds contempt for the other. You can’t  worship God and Money both.” (MSG)
4.  To give you rest…Matt 6:34   “Give  your entire attention to what God is doing right now, and don’t get  worked up about what may or may not happen tomorrow. God will help you  deal with whatever hard things come up when the time comes. (MSG)
5.  To give you peace…Phil 4:6-7   “Don’t  fret or worry. Instead of worrying, pray. Let petitions and praises  shape your worries into prayers, letting God know your concerns. Before  you know it, a sense of God’s wholeness, everything coming together for  good, will come and settle you down. It’s wonderful what happens when  Christ displaces worry at the center of your life.” (MSG)
6.  To give real treasure …Matt 6:19-21   “Don’t hoard treasure down here where it gets eaten by moths and corroded by rust or — worse! — stolen by burglars. Stockpile treasure in heaven, where it’s safe from moth and rust and burglars.  It’s obvious, isn’t it? The place where your treasure is, is the place you will most want to be, and end up being. (MSG)
7.  To grow in your faith…James 1:2-4   “Dear brothers and sisters,when troubles come your way, consider it an opportunity for great joy. For  you know that when your faith is tested, your endurance has a chance to  grow. So let it grow, for when your endurance is fully developed, you  will be perfect and complete, needing nothing. (NLT)
8.  To give strength whatever the financial situation…  Phil 4:12-14   “I  know how to live on almost nothing or with everything. I have learned  the secret of living in every situation, whether it is with a full  stomach or empty, with plenty or little. For I can do everything through Christ,*who gives me strength.” (NLT)
9.  To lift you up…1 Peter 5:6-7   “So  humble yourselves under the mighty power of God, and at the right time  he will lift you up in honor.Give all your worries and cares to God, for  he cares about you.” (NLT)
10.  To meet your needs…Phil 4:19-20    “You  can be sure that God will take care of everything you need, his  generosity exceeding even yours in the glory that pours from Jesus.  (MSG)
11.   To protect you from fear…Proverbs 46:1-3   “God  is our refuge and strength, an ever-present help in trouble. Therefore  we will not fear, though the earth give way and the mountains fall into  the heart of the sea, though its waters roar and foam and the mountains  quake with their surging. (NIV)
12.  To be with you…Isa 43:2-3   “When  you go through deep waters, I will be with you. When you go through  rivers of difficulty, you will not drown. When you walk through the fire  of oppression, you will not be burned up; the flames will not consume  you. For I am the Lord, your God.”
13.  To renew your strength…Isaiah 40:31   “But  those who hope in the Lord will renew their strength. They will soar on  wings as eagles; they will run and not grow weary, they will walk and  not be faint.” (NIV)
14.  To give you wisdom…James 1:5   “If  any of you lacks wisdom, he should ask God, who gives generously to all  without finding fault, and it will be given to him.” (NIV)
15.  To direct your decisions…Proverbs 3:5-6   “Trust  in the Lord with all of your heart; do not depend on your won  understanding. Seek his will in all you do, and he will show you which  path to take.” (NIV)
16.  To give you something to look forward to…1 Corinthians 2:9   “No  one’s ever seen or heard anything like this, never so much as imagined  anything quite like it — What God has arranged for those who love him.”  (MSG)
17.  To answer your prayers…Matt 7:7-8   “Keep  on asking, and you will receive what you ask for. Keep on seeking, and  you will find. Keep on knocking, and the door will be opened to you. For  everyone who asks, receives. Everyone who seeks finds. And to everyone  who knocks, the door will be opened.” (NLT) 
18.  To comfort you, and comfort others through you…2 Corinthians 1:3-5   “All  praise to God, the Father of our Lord Jesus Christ. God is our merciful  Father and the source of all comfort. He comforts us in all our  troubles so that we can comfort others. When they are troubled, we will  be able to give them the same comfort God has given us.” (NLT)
 
19.  To bring joy…Ps 126:5   “Those who plant in tears will harvest with shouts of joy.” (NLT)
20.  To bless those who bless others…Proverbs 11:25   “The one who blesses others is abundantly blessed; those who help others are helped.” (MSG)
21.  To reward your faith…Matt 17:20   “Jesus  told them.”I tell you the truth, if you had faith even as small as a  mustard seed, you could say to this mountain, ‘Move from here to there,’  and it would move. Nothing would be impossible.

Guinness names Filipino as world’s shortest man
A poor Filipino blacksmith’s son who stands less than two feet (60 centimeters) tall was declared the world’s shortest man by Guinness World Records on his 18th birthday last June 12, sparking a celebration in his far-flung hometown.
The title was bestowed on Junrey Balawing in Sindangan in the southern Philippines, with Balawing’s parents, villagers and officials showering the coastal town’s newly famous resident with a feast, a cake, balloons and cash gifts.
Balawing measured 23.5 inches (60 centimeters) during the ceremony attended by about 100 villagers and journalists. Guinness World Records representative Craig Glenday presented Balawing with official recognition of his status as the shortest adult man in the world.
